access to technological equipment and required the organization of material flows.<br />

Assembly of the module consisted in equalizing gender approach both halves of the module on<br />

the possible minimum distance, the contraction of bolts (included in the module) of both halves<br />

and sealing (special foam sealant) roofs, walls and floors. To heat a working module in it were<br />

installed diesel stove with electric ignition and teploelektroventilyator 2 kW.<br />

On-site installed two GASOLINE and a diesel generator. GASOLINE one with a supply voltage<br />

380 was intended only to supply the press. Diesel generator with a supply voltage 220 was<br />

intended to supply working modules and tools (angular schlifmashiny, Scissors on metal<br />

reciprocating saw). Second GASOLINE (at 220) has also been designed to operate instrument<br />

and, in addition to the pumps for pumping fuel and lubricant.<br />

When installing the press shot factory packaging, press tucked special oil press was connected to<br />

GASOLINE and carried out a trial run.<br />

Installation of kiln was performed according to manufacturer 's instructions (installation of pipes,<br />

filling the engine to an air pump, installation of a tank firing).<br />
